项目摘要

We evaluated the effects of hypotension maintained with hypotensive drugs, generally used for clinical hypotensive anesthesia, on the spinal cord in terms of spinal cord blood flow and spinal evoked potentials, paying attention to spinal autoregulation. (Methods)The arterial pressure was monitoured in adult rabbits under GOE anesthesia. Hypotension was induced with PGE_1 and nitroglycerin. After the systoric blood pressure was maintained at 30% of the normal pressure, drug administration was discontinued. After recovery of blood pressure, the blood pressure was reduced again by 50% and 70%, and spinal cord blood flow and spi-nal evoked potentials were serialluy measured. On the other hand, spine distraction was performed with 30% and 50% reductions of blood pressure with PGE_1.Serial changes in the spinal cord blood flow and spinal evoked potentials after release of traction were evaluated. Spinal cord blood flow was measured by the laser Doppler method. As spinal evoked potentials, as … More cending ans descending potentials were recorded using extrdural electorodes inserted via the L4/5and Th9/10 interlaminar spaces. The intensities of stimulation were three times the threshold(3T) and supra-maximum stimulation(SUPRA).(Results)1.In the hypotensive state maintained with each of the 2 drugs (nitroglycerin, prostaglandin) with different action mechanisms, the spinal blood flow was decreased, but the decrease was not correlated with the reduction rate in blood pressure. The recovery of spial cord blood flow after discontinuation of each drug was better at a lower reduction rate in blood pressure.2. As changes in the spinal evoked potentials with changes in blood pressure, chabges in the amplitude of the second potential after weak stimulation(3T) best reflected those in spial cord blood flow.3. After spine traction with a 30% or 50% reduction in blood pressure, spanal cord blood flow further decreased, but the decrease did not significantly differ between the two reduction rates. After release of spinal traction, spinal cord blood flowrecoverd at the 30% reduction state but further decreased at the 50% reduction state.4. Changes in the amplitude of the first potential after descending weak stimulation were similar to those of the second potential after weak stimulation. The effects of spinal distraction on spinal cord function could be evaluated using these changes.5. In clinical hypotensive anethesia, the blood pressure is generally reduced by 30%. In this range, this method is safe in terms of spinal cord function evaluated by spinal cord blood flow and spinal evoked potentials. Less
